@data(
('suse', '1.1.0', '1.1.0'),
('suse', '1.1.0.post2', '1.1.0.post2'),
('suse', '1.1.0dev10', '1.1.0~dev10'),
('suse', '1.1.0a10', '1.1.0~xalpha10'),
('suse', '1.1.0a10dev5', '1.1.0~xalpha10~dev5'),
('suse', '1.1.0b10', '1.1.0~xbeta10'),
('suse', '1.1.0rc2', '1.1.0~rc2'),
('suse', '1.1.0rc2dev2', '1.1.0~rc2~dev2'),
('fedora', '1.1.0', '1.1.0'),
('fedora', '1.1.0b10', '1.1.0'),
('fedora', '1.1.0rc2dev2', '1.1.0'),
('fedora', '11.0.0.0b1', '11.0.0'),
)
@unpack
def test_render_func_py2rpmversion(self, style, py_ver, rpm_ver):
context = {'spec_style': style, 'epochs': {}, 'requirements': {}}
# need to escape '{' and '}' here
s = "{{% set upstream_version = '{}' %}}{{{{ py2rpmversion() }}}}"\
.format(py_ver)
template = self.env.from_string(s)
self.assertEqual(
template.render(**context),
rpm_ver)
@data(
('suse', '1.1.0', '1', '0'),
('suse', '1.1.0.post2', '1', '0'),
('suse', '1.1.0dev10', '2', '0'),
('fedora', '1.1.0', '1', '1%{?dist}'),
# ('fedora', '1.1.0.post2', '1', 'FIXME'),
('fedora', '1.1.0dev10', '1', '0.1.dev10%{?dist}'),
('fedora', '1.1.0a10', '1', '0.1.a10%{?dist}'),
('fedora', '1.1.0a10dev5', '1', '0.1.a10.dev5%{?dist}'),
('fedora', '1.1.0b10', '1', '0.1.b10%{?dist}'),
('fedora', '1.1.0rc2', '5', '0.5.rc2%{?dist}'),
('fedora', '1.1.0rc2dev2', '1', '0.1.rc2.dev2%{?dist}'),
('fedora', '11.0.0.0b1', '1', '0.1.b1%{?dist}'),
)
@unpack
def test_render_func_py2rpmrelease(self, style, upstream_ver, rpm_release,
rpm_release_expected):
context = {'spec_style': style, 'epochs': {}, 'requirements': {}}
# need to escape '{' and '}' here
s = "{{% set upstream_version = '{}' %}}" \
"{{% set rpm_release = '{}' %}}" \
"{{{{ py2rpmrelease() }}}}".format(upstream_ver, rpm_release)
template = self.env.from_string(s)
self.assertEqual(
template.render(**context),
rpm_release_expected)
